Press TV | Renault profits plunge after Iran write-off BBC News French carmaker Renault has reported a huge fall in profits for the first half of 2013 after writing off the entire value of its business in Iran. Net income for the six months to June fell 87% to 97m euros ($129m; £83.7m), down from 774m euros a year ... BBC News | Fears over health of Mehdi Karroubi, Iran opposition leader BBC News Fresh concerns have been raised about the health of Iranian opposition leader Mehdi Karroubi, under house arrest since 2010. Mr Karroubi's son said he was taken to hospital three times recently due to heart and lung problems. Mehdi Karroubi, 76, was ... |
